Mary Power Strain

Published 10:40 am Thursday, March 17, 2016

Mary Power Strain, 91, passed away Wednesday, March 16, 2016, at St. Tammany Parish Hospital.

She was born in Medford, Mass., on Nov. 29, 1924. She married James R. Strain of Bogalusa in 1946 and was a mother of five children, grandmother of 10 and great-grandmother of 10.

Mary was an active member at Annunciation Catholic Church, where she served on the Parish Council, served as a Eucharistic Minister; was a member of the Legions of Mary, and was awarded the Order of St. Louis medallion; the highest honor for a layperson in the church.

Mary graduated from St. Elizabeth’s Hospital Nursing School in Boston. After her children were raised, she continued her career and worked at the Washington Parish Charity Hospital until her retirement.

Mary was loved by many family members and friends, who remember her as being a great conversationist, a devoted Catholic, a wonderful mother and genuinely sweet lady.
